Barrelman in Niagara Falls is a good Aquabike. It's a point-to-point with a little loop at the start. If the wind is right, you can have it at your back for 35+ miles. Great atmosphere and post-race entertainment.

It's now affiliated with Rev3. http://rev3tri.com/niagarafallsbarrelman/ Race date this year is Sep 17. If you're considering this year, I think there's like literally 1 spot left.

Check out Set Up Events in the North Carolina/South Carolina area. If I'm not mistaken, they have recently added Aquabike to all their races. It used to be just some Oly distance races & all of their 70.3 races. I think I would love to do the White Lake Half course as an Aquabike. Awesome lake and only 3 turns on the 56 mile bike course. Plus, fresh pavement on the last 19 miles of the bike. And real asphalt, too.....not that chip seal stuff.
